The most common reasons a Hummer H3 won't start are a dead battery, an alternator problem, or failed starter.
  • Battery: A weak or failing battery can result in difficulty starting the engine and electrical system malfunctions.
  • Alternator: A failing alternator can result in insufficient electrical power, leading to battery drain and electrical system malfunctions.
  • Starter: A faulty starter motor or a weak battery can prevent the engine from cranking properly, leading to starting issues.

Troubleshooting Starting Issues in a Hummer H3

When faced with starting issues in your Hummer H3, it's essential to adopt a methodical diagnostic approach. Begin by inspecting the battery, as a weak or dead battery is often the most straightforward culprit. Check for any signs of corrosion on the battery terminals and ensure that the cables are securely connected. If the battery appears fine, move on to the starter motor; listen for any clicking sounds when attempting to start the vehicle, which may indicate a faulty starter. Next, examine the ignition switch, as problems here can prevent the engine from cranking. Regular maintenance checks, such as ensuring the air filter is clean and the spark plugs are in good condition, can also play a crucial role in preventing starting issues. Lastly, inspect all electrical connections related to the starter and battery, as poor connections can lead to significant starting problems. By following this structured approach, you can effectively diagnose and resolve starting issues in your Hummer H3, ensuring a smoother and more reliable driving experience.

What Are the Common Causes of a Hummer H3 Not Starting?

When your Hummer H3 refuses to start, understanding the common problems can help you troubleshoot effectively. One of the primary culprits is a bad battery, which can lead to insufficient power to crank the engine. If the battery is dead or has a poor charge, it’s essential to check its condition and connections. Another frequent issue is a faulty starter; if you hear a clicking sound when turning the key, this could indicate that the starter motor is malfunctioning and may need replacement. Additionally, a bad ignition switch can prevent the engine from starting altogether, so testing this component is crucial. Fuel system problems, such as a clogged fuel filter or a failing fuel pump, can also hinder the starting process, making it vital to inspect these parts. Lastly, don’t overlook the battery cables; corrosion or loose connections can disrupt the electrical flow necessary for starting the vehicle. By systematically checking these components, you can identify the root cause of your Hummer H3's starting issues and take appropriate action.
